The Healthcare Finance team provides comprehensive banking solutions to middle market private equity clients for various financing needs, including leveraged buyouts, acquisitions, refinancings and dividend recapitalizations. The base pay for this position is generally between $22.44 and $34.32. Actual starting base pay will be determined based on skills, experience, location, and other non-discriminatory factors permitted by law. For some roles, total compensation may also include variable incentives, bonuses, benefits, and/or other awards as outlined in the offer of employment.
